Output 50c593eae81539b8e06a0088a20282ccdfe782602478ac7bcd9d98cc10a5c1fe:0

value
16610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87a7990d1a58d8d45e185256d446828086560240 OP_EQUAL
address
3E4HvLufKBMw7u7jCcYi1zK2fpBh4NysTe
transaction
50c593eae81539b8e06a0088a20282ccdfe782602478ac7bcd9d98cc10a5c1fe
spent
true